| 释义 | pyriticadj. 1.  Geology and Mining. Of or relating to pyrites; consisting of, containing, or resembling pyrites. Mining. Designating a process for smelting sulphide-containing copper ores that utilizes the heat produced by the oxidation of the sulphide.
